A Short Glance at Persian Golden Rose Marble

Persian Golden Rose Marble is a metamorphic stone formed through the transformation of ancient limestone deposits under intense geological pressure and heat. Marketed as extracted from quarries located in Iran’s prominent marble-producing regions, it displays a distinctive dark to medium red base interlaced with golden and white veining. This natural patterning arises from mineral variations within the stone’s calcite-rich structure, creating surfaces that feel both dynamic and luxurious. Suppliers typically process it into large slabs and standard tiles, making it suitable for feature walls, flooring, and decorative accents in high-specification interiors. The stone is also marketed under simplified names like Golden Rose Marble, though the Persian designation emphasizes its claimed Iranian heritage.

Physical & Structural Characteristics of Persian Golden Rose Marble

Understanding the measurable properties of Persian Golden Rose Marble helps architects and contractors select appropriate applications and installation methods. As a calcite-based marble, it shares the compact crystalline structure typical of metamorphic stones, offering moderate density and relatively low water absorption compared to more porous materials like travertine. Its ability to accept a mirror-like polish indicates fine grain structure and good surface integrity, making it suitable for interior floors and vertical cladding where visual impact matters. The following technical attributes describe its composition, appearance, density, strength, and natural variations, providing a practical reference for specification and quality assessment during procurement. 

  • Composition & Mineralogy:

Predominantly composed of calcite with trace amounts of iron oxides and other impurities that generate the stone’s characteristic red coloration and golden streaking. The crystalline framework ranges from fine to medium grain, typical of decorative marbles. Porosity levels remain low to moderate, supporting durable polished surfaces suitable for interior environments. As a carbonate stone, it polishes well but is sensitive to acids.

  • Color & Vein Pattern:

Base hue spans deep red to rose-red, creating a warm and visually commanding backdrop. Veins appear as golden, cream, or white streaks that flow across surfaces in irregular, organic patterns. Vein density varies from moderate to pronounced, offering designers flexibility in selecting slabs for either subtle elegance or bold decorative statements. The visual effect remains consistent within quality-controlled batches.

  • Surface Density & Porosity:

Bulk density typically measures around 2.6 to 2.8 g/cm³ (approximately 2,600–2,800 kg/m³), consistent with quality marble standards. Water absorption commonly ranges from about 0.1% to 0.4% for dense marbles, though values can reach 0.5%–0.7% depending on microcracks, vein structure, and test method, enhancing durability in interior applications where moisture exposure is limited. The stone’s mostly closed pore structure contributes to a compact feel and allows surfaces to achieve high-gloss finishes that resist minor wear during normal foot traffic. 

  • Hardness & Strength:

Calcite has Mohs hardness of 3, so marble can be scratched by harder materials and grit; handle accordingly. Compressive strength for marbles commonly falls in a broad range, often around 70–140 MPa, though some batches can test higher depending on structure, reinforcement, and test standard. Flexural strength remains adequate for wall panels and horizontal surfaces when appropriate thickness and support are used, though the stone is softer than granite and more vulnerable to scratching and impact damage on thin pieces or corners.

  • Cleanliness/Defects:

Natural features such as fine veins, minor fissures, and color shifts can occur within blocks, reflecting the stone’s geological history. Premium-grade selections prioritize consistent coloration and well-distributed veining, minimizing visible flaws. Professional processing includes surface inspection to identify and address open veins or weak zones, ensuring finished slabs meet commercial standards for high-end interior installations.

Aesthetic, Performance & Chemical Properties of Persian Golden Rose Marble

Beyond structural measurements, Persian Golden Rose Marble delivers visual and tactile qualities that define its role in luxury interiors. The dramatic contrast between its red field and lighter veining creates focal points that draw attention without overwhelming surrounding design elements. Polished surfaces reflect ambient light, amplifying the depth and richness of the stone’s natural coloration. However, like all calcite-rich marbles, it requires careful handling regarding chemical exposure, as acidic substances can etch the surface and dull its finish. Proper maintenance practices and appropriate sealing preserve both appearance and performance over the lifespan of an installation. 

  • Visual Appeal:

Strong color contrast between the red background and golden-white veins establishes immediate visual presence. High polish finishes achieve mirror-like gloss that enhances color saturation and highlights vein details. Suitable for polished, honed, and brushed surface treatments depending on design intent. Frequently specified for lobbies, reception desks, and feature walls where a dramatic, upscale aesthetic is desired.

  • Texture & Hand-Feel:

Polished surfaces deliver smooth, cool tactile feedback typical of dense marble, creating a refined touch experience. Honed or brushed finishes offer softer, slightly textured hand-feel if a less reflective appearance is preferred. The stone’s compact structure minimizes the sensation of open porosity under contact. Overall impression conveys solidity and careful craftsmanship rather than rustic or weathered character.

  • Weathering Behavior:

Best suited for interior environments where exposure to UV radiation, temperature extremes, and precipitation remains minimal. Outdoor use may accelerate surface weathering, gloss reduction, and color fading over time. Freeze-thaw cycles pose risk of micro-cracking if the stone becomes saturated with water. Indoor applications with controlled climate conditions ensure optimal long-term appearance and structural stability. 

  • Chemical Reactivity:

Calcite composition causes the stone to react with acidic liquids such as lemon juice, vinegar, or certain cleaning agents, resulting in etching and surface dulling. Maintenance requires pH-neutral cleaners and prompt spill removal to prevent staining. Periodic application of penetrating sealers reduces absorption and simplifies routine cleaning but does not prevent etching. Unsuitable for environments with regular exposure to strong acids or harsh chemicals.

Available Sizes and Formats of Persian Golden Rose Marble

Persian Golden Rose Marble is processed into multiple formats to accommodate diverse architectural specifications and installation requirements. Large slabs remain the most popular choice for projects that prioritize continuous vein flow and minimal grout joints, while standard tiles offer cost efficiency and easier handling in moderately sized spaces. Custom cut-to-size pieces enable precise fitting for stairs, countertops, and feature panels, allowing designers to maximize the visual impact of the stone’s distinctive patterning. Availability of each format depends on block quality, processing capabilities, and project volume, with premium-grade material typically reserved for statement areas rather than large-scale uniform flooring.

  • Slabs:

Produced as large polished panels commonly measuring 240 to 300 cm in length and 120 to 180 cm in width (availability depends on block yield and cutting plan). Standard thicknesses include 20 mm for wall applications and 30 mm for flooring or countertops. Slabs showcase uninterrupted vein continuity, making them ideal for feature walls, reception desks, and luxury residential surfaces where visual drama is essential.

  • Tiles:

Cut from slabs into standardized dimensions such as 30×30, 30×60, or 60×60 cm to facilitate efficient installation. Tiles suit corridors, lobbies, and medium-traffic interior floors where modular sizing simplifies layout and replacement. Thickness typically ranges from 10 to 20 mm. Useful in hospitality and commercial projects that require consistent appearance across multiple rooms or levels.

  • Cut-to-Size:

Custom dimensions fabricated for specific project needs including stair treads, risers, tabletops, and wall panels. Enables bookmatching and precise alignment of veining patterns across adjacent pieces. Often specified by architects and designers for bespoke installations where standard formats cannot achieve desired visual continuity. Facilitates tailored solutions in high-end residential and boutique commercial environments.

  • Mosaics:

Produced from off-cuts and smaller pieces, assembled into decorative panels or accent strips. Less commonly highlighted for this stone due to its premium positioning, but technically feasible for border details and artistic inlays. The bold color and veining create vivid, eye-catching mosaic compositions suitable for small feature zones like bathroom niches or entryway accents.

  • Pavers:

Available as interior paving stones for covered walkways or light-use stepping paths. Not recommended for heavy exterior traffic or regions with harsh freeze-thaw conditions due to marble’s inherent sensitivity. Best applied in climate-controlled or sheltered environments where aesthetics take priority over heavy-duty performance. Thickness and surface finish should match intended load and usage patterns.

  • Skirting/Baseboards:

Cut from slabs or tiles to provide matching borders along floor perimeters and around architectural features. Maintains visual continuity between flooring and walls, contributing to cohesive interior design. Typically polished to mirror the finish of adjacent surfaces. Standard heights range from 7 to 15 cm depending on ceiling height and design preferences within the space.

  • Blocks:

Exported as raw quarry blocks for processing at international facilities. Block dimensions and structural integrity directly influence the yield of usable slabs and cost efficiency. Selected blocks emphasize rich red coloration and attractive vein distribution. Export-quality blocks undergo preliminary inspection at quarry sites to confirm absence of major fractures or color inconsistencies before shipment.

Typical Applications of Persian Golden Rose Marble

Persian Golden Rose Marble performs best in interior settings where its visual richness can be fully appreciated and its chemical sensitivities properly managed. Common applications include hotel and office lobbies, elevator surrounds, corridor walls, and decorative floor borders that frame larger neutral surfaces. Residential installations frequently feature the stone in entrance halls, living room accent walls, and staircases where its warm tones create an inviting atmosphere. It also suits reception desks, conference room paneling, and upscale retail displays. Architects avoid specifying it for industrial floors, outdoor pavements exposed to freeze-thaw cycles, or kitchen countertops subject to frequent acid contact, as these environments compromise the stone’s durability and finish.

Persian Golden Rose Marble From Quarry to Delivery

Extraction begins at marble quarries located within the stated marble-producing regions, where geological conditions have created deposits suitable for commercial mining. Quarry operators use controlled blasting, wire saws, and drilling equipment to remove blocks while minimizing fractures that would reduce usable yield. Selected blocks are assessed for color depth, vein pattern, and structural integrity before transport to processing facilities. Factories equipped with gang saws and diamond-wire cutting systems slice blocks into slabs of specified thickness. Surface finishing follows, with polishing machines applying progressively finer abrasive pads to achieve the desired gloss level and reveal the stone’s full chromatic range.

Once processing is complete, slabs and tiles undergo multi-stage quality inspections that evaluate thickness consistency, surface flatness, edge integrity, and visual grading according to established standards. Approved material is sorted by grade and prepared for export with protective packaging designed to prevent surface scratching and breakage during transit. Wooden crates, foam sheets, and moisture-resistant wrapping secure individual slabs or tile bundles. Loads are labeled with product specifications, batch numbers, and destination information to facilitate efficient handling at ports and customs checkpoints. Container loading optimizes space utilization while maintaining stability, ensuring Persian Golden Rose Marble arrives at distribution centers, fabrication shops, or construction sites ready for installation.

 

Maintenance Guidelines for Persian Golden Rose Marble

Routine care for Persian Golden Rose Marble involves sweeping or vacuuming to remove loose dirt and grit that can scratch polished surfaces during foot traffic. Damp mopping with a pH-neutral stone cleaner maintains cleanliness without introducing acidic or alkaline chemicals that etch calcite. Spills should be blotted immediately, particularly colored liquids such as wine, coffee, or fruit juice, as prolonged contact can cause staining. Abrasive scrubbing pads and harsh detergents must be avoided. Periodic application of a penetrating sealer, typically every one to two years depending on traffic intensity, reduces porosity and simplifies daily maintenance by preventing liquids from penetrating the stone’s surface but does not prevent acid etching.

Proper installation practices contribute significantly to long-term performance and reduce maintenance challenges. Installers should use high-quality, marble-compatible adhesive systems and leave flexible grout joints that accommodate minor movement without cracking. Protective pads under furniture legs prevent localized pressure and scratching. Entrance mats trap abrasive particles before they reach marble floors. Repolishing services can restore gloss to worn high-traffic areas, though prevention through regular cleaning and sealing remains more cost-effective. Avoiding acidic cleaners, including vinegar-based solutions or lemon juice, protects the surface from dull spots and etching. Following these guidelines ensures Persian Golden Rose Marble retains its luxurious appearance throughout its service life.
